MEMO — Driver coordination, Larkspur Museum. The printed labels for the new Tidewater Gallery are packed in two flat cases at the design studio, ready for transfer to the main site. They are mounted proofs, fragile, and must travel upright. Delivery should land before Thursday's install. The driver will need the standard dock pass. The confidential courier hand-over instruction is set out immediately below.

courier memo of yajof-yawep: the ulaix silath courier leaves the casax ledger at gate 3093 under passcode 598820

## Local Setup

The Minterloop service handles currency conversion, and rounding discrepancies are logged for review at the weekly eng sync. Run `scripts/devup.sh` to start the converter locally, then replay the sample trades in `fixtures/fx/` to reproduce known half-cent drift cases. Discrepancy records are written to the audit database, which you can reach using the connection string below.

replica DSN, yadug-hahaf: redis://ulawyn_svc:0N@db-d116.zemvardyn.local:5432/wenix

## Break-Glass Access — GateTick Counter API

Hey plugin folks: if your GateTick integration loses its service grant mid-event (it happens, usually after a turnstile firmware push), you can use the break-glass flow instead of waiting for a new grant. Hit the emergency console, declare the affected stadium zone, and confirm. The console will then ask for the break-glass recovery passphrase, listed right below.

unlock words, bawef-kahap: sorax-sorir-quenys-aldok